{"uuid": "9a0f4cd4-d0a3-471d-abb7-0384ec5168fd", "vulnerability_lookup_origin": "1a89b78e-f703-45f3-bb86-59eb712668bd", "author": "2a075640-a300-48a4-bb44-bc6130783b9b", "vulnerability": "CVE-2021-21156", "type": "published-proof-of-concept", "source": "https://t.me/CyberSecurityTechnologies/3428", "content": "#exploit\nCVE-2021-21148,\nCVE-2021-21156:\nChrome Array Transfer Bypass (PoC)\n\n// The fix for CVE-2021-21148 has added a check in |ValueSerializer::WriteJSArrayBuffer| to make sure non-detachable array buffers cannot be transferred. The check can be bypassed with the help of asm.js and property getters", "creation_timestamp": "2021-05-22T13:03:01.000000Z"}
